JOB SUMMARY

The Data Management Engineer plays a critical role in supporting the Technology Department at Simmons by ensuring the integrity, security, and accessibility of institutional data. This position involves managing student, faculty, research, and administrative data while adhering to compliance regulations and supporting institutional decision-making through accurate data reporting and governance.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form these essential functions.
  • Database Management: Manage and maintain institutional databases (e.g., Student Information Systems, Learning Management Systems, ERP systems) to ensure data accuracy and efficiency.
  • Data Integration: Collaborate with Technology teams to integrate data across multiple platforms, including cloud-based systems (e.g., AWS, Google Cloud, Azure) and third-party applications.
  • Reporting & Analytics: Develop dashboards and reports for university leadership, academic departments, and administrative offices using tools like Tableau, Power BI, or SQL-based reporting solutions.
  • Application Support: Troubleshoot challenges and/or difficulties users have with applications and coordinate support requests to software vendors as needed.
  • Security & Access Control: Ensure appropriate access controls and security measures are in place to protect sensitive student and institutional data.
  • Data Cleaning & Validation: Monitor and improve data quality by identifying inconsistencies and implementing validation processes.
  • Data Governance & Compliance: Maintain data governance policies to ensure compliance with FERPA, HIPAA, and other regulatory requirements.
  • Support Research & Institutional Effectiveness: Assist faculty, researchers, and institutional effectiveness teams with data extraction and analysis for academic and administrative research purposes.
  • User Training & Support: Provide training and support to faculty, staff, and students on data management best practices and reporting tools.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S
  • Bachelor's degree, preferably in Information Technology, Data Science, Computer Science, or a related field.
  • 3 - 5 years experience with database and cloud based systems
  • Experience with higher education data systems, preferably Workday.
  • Proficiency in SQL, Python, or other database query languages for data extraction and manipulation.
  • Experience with a cloud-based data warehouse, preferably Snowflake
  • Knowledge of educational data standards (IPEDS, NCES, etc.) and compliance regulations (FERPA, HIPAA).
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with experience in data visualization tools like Tableau, Power BI, or Google Data Studio.
  • Excellent communication, documentation, and collaboration skills to work effectively with faculty, staff, administrators, and IT teams.
  • Demonstrated competency with AI and machine learning concepts, particularly in relation to data management, query optimization, and integration with modern data platforms.
  • Detail-oriented, with the ability to problem solve data inconsistencies and work with large data sets
